Last night Men's Health magazine celebrated not only its forthcoming 25th anniversary, but its 9th Annual Grooming Awards, with a party at the Standard hotel's 18th floor disco den. While Brian Boye, the magazine's Fashion Director, and Ronan Gardiner, its Publisher, welcomed guests and lucky honorees—there was no actual award ceremony. Good news for party people: More time for those mind-blowing views of Manhattan, endless bottles of prosecco, fancy hor d'oeuvres, and stations affording revelers the chance to grab customized pocket squares, shoe shines, and (why not?) a little nail art. As grooming was on the tip of just about everyone's tongue, we went ahead and asked a slew of guests: When it comes to men's grooming—or lack thereof—what's your dealbreaker?
